Landsdale is a northern suburb of Perth spanning eight square kilometres within the City of Wanneroo. Though settlement of the area dates from the early 1900s, the population was minimal until the 1950s. Notable growth didn’t occur until the 1980s, and it was another decade still before rapid growth was experienced.
Landsdale provides residents with a well-rounded suburban environment. With commercial establishments, amenities, recreational facilities, parks and reserves, Landsdale is a self-sufficient suburb. Landsdale Gardens is the main commercial area and includes a medical complex and shopping centre. There are parks and reserves, walking trails, and a community centre, which is used by the local football, cricket and t-ball clubs. Landsdale has two schools in the area - Landsdale Primary School and Landsdale Christian School.
